The Role of an Accountant in a Falkirk Business
Falkirk's business base is dominated by small and medium-sized enterprises: trades and construction firms, hauliers and logistics operators, manufacturers and engineering suppliers, retailers, hospitality operators and a growing number of professional consultancies. Very few of these organisations employ a finance director. For most, their accountant is the only source of independent financial judgement they have.
That makes the choice consequential. Compliance work such as annual accounts, corporation tax and value added tax returns is the baseline, but the firms that genuinely add value spend more time on forecasting, profitability analysis, tax planning and helping owners make decisions about investment, hiring and eventual exit. In a market where margins are tight and costs have risen sharply, that guidance often determines whether a business grows or simply survives.
What to Look for in a Firm
Start with qualification and regulation, since anyone can call themselves an accountant. Membership of a recognised professional body brings oversight, continuing education requirements and professional indemnity cover. Beyond that, look for sector familiarity: construction retention and reverse charge value added tax, haulage fuel and vehicle accounting, and hospitality tipping and payroll rules all have quirks that a generalist may miss.
Technology posture matters too. Firms that work fluently with cloud bookkeeping platforms and automated bank feeds spend less time on data entry and more on analysis. Finally, consider fee structure and accessibility. Fixed monthly fees that include a defined amount of ad-hoc advice tend to encourage the conversations that actually help.

Trends Reshaping Accountancy
Digital tax reporting continues to expand, pushing more businesses towards regular digital record-keeping instead of annual reconciliation. Automation has absorbed much of the routine processing work, which has changed what clients pay for: the value has shifted decisively from preparation to interpretation.
Advisory demand is rising in three areas in particular. Cash flow and cost control remain top of mind after several years of input cost inflation. Succession and exit planning is increasingly urgent as a generation of Falkirk business owners approaches retirement. And sustainability reporting is beginning to reach smaller firms indirectly, through requirements passed down by larger customers in their supply chains.
Making the Appointment
Interview at least two firms and take the meeting seriously. Ask who will actually handle your file, how often you will speak during the year, which software they expect you to use, and what is included in the fee before extra charges apply. Ask for a client reference from a business of similar size in your sector.
Most importantly, judge the conversation itself. An accountant who asks searching questions about your margins, your customer concentration and your plans is telling you something useful about how the relationship will work. Falkirk has no shortage of competent compliance providers; the firms worth paying for are the ones that make you think.
